7. Applications for Provisional Grant of Licences
Applications for the provisional grant of licences were submitted in respect of the following:-
| Applicant | Name of Premises |
Type of Licence |
| Neil Buchanan, Dunbeath Hotel, Dunbeath. |
Dunbeath Hotel, Dunbeath. |
Provisional Grant of an Off-Sales Licence |
| Highland Travel Inns Limited and James W. Youngson, Company Director, Burnside, Thurso. |
The Ferry Inn, Scrabster, Thurso. |
Provisional Grant of an Hotel Licence |
The Board agreed to grant the application for Dunbeath Hotel. In respect of The Ferry Inn, Scrabster, the Board agreed to defer consideration of the application until an adjourned meeting of the Board to be held on 13th April 2004 for production of the necessary Certificate under Section 23 of the Licensing (Scotland) Act, 1976.
